Consultation Advice and Permaculture Design Servic We are a small locally run South Australian business.

Christopher Day started the business in 2005, with mainly installation of organic edible gardens and landscaping. Christopher received his Bachelor Degree in Environmental Science in 2004. His journey in Permaculture, Organics and Education began in 2001, when he co-founded the Flinders University Community Permaculture Garden. He has since immersed himself in every aspect of Permaculture/Sustaina

ble Living, and practices it in his daily life. He has completed many training programs, including the Permaculture Designers Certificate at the Food Forest, and has since run many workshops on Sustainability, Worms & Composting, and Permaculture. He is also the chair of The Permaculture Association of South Australia (PASA). The business has expanded and now has a small team of trained employees, to conduct the wide range of initiatives we offer. The products we offer are tailored for every customer. Hydrating the landscape effectively and economically

By sub-soiling across the slope, cultivation lines help slow rain runoff, increase infiltration and encourage water to be spread more evenly through the landscape, especially dryer ridges.

The goal is to keep water in the soil where it can do the most good.🌱
